Считаете, что Ubuntu недостаточно дружелюбна к новичкам? Помогите создать новое Руководство для новичков!
0 Пользователей и 1 Гость просматривают эту тему.
и контролер их зачищает
на зачищенное место запись у ссд
SSD вообще в принципе работает не так, как вы тут расписываете.
Вы вообще топик читаете? Три раза написали, что делает TRIM. Какое слово вам показалось незнакомым?
Да. Именно так. Да, именно такое и происходит.
thunderamur, TRIM сообщает контроллеру диска, какие блоки файловая система считает свободными.Приведу простой пример - ты удаляешь гигабайтный файл. Как происходит удаление? Файловая система делает пометки в индексе, что такие-то и такие-то кластеры "в принципе свободны". Т.е. на них можно писать новую информацию без опасения повредить существующую. Но информация объёмом один гигабайт сама по себе при этом никуда не пропадает. А из-за организации работы памяти SSD она и не может пропасть. В результате эти блоки оказываются как бы "подвисшими" (FS считает их свободными, а контроллер - занятыми), и при операциях вокруг них создают дополнительные проблемы, выливающиеся в общее замедление работы диска.Чтобы привести мысли файловой системы в какую-то согласованность с мыслями контроллера SSD и существует операция TRIM.
Что будет когда дойдет до того что контролер будет считать что свободных блоков больше нет а фс что есть и не мало?
Дойдёт ли? Всё зависит от объёма диска и размера страницы.Пользователь добавил сообщение 30 Июня 2018, 16:37:15:И, да, если станет совсем плохо, контроллер диска начнёт ремапить блоки для освобождения страниц. Что приведёт к снижению скорости записи (см. выше).
Восстановить ДАННЫЕ на SSD вполне реально.TRIM ничего НЕ УДАЛЯЕТ.
Страница сгенерирована за 0.047 секунд. Запросов: 25.